Why We Made ViddyScribe
Over 14 billion YouTube videos exist, but most aren't accessible!
Over 2.2 billion people worldwide are affected by vision impairment, leaving the vast majority of online video content out of reach.
Traditional audio descriptions are expensive, slow, and limited in reach
We made it fast and affordable. Powered by Google's Gemini AI, we generate natural, contextually-aware descriptions that bring videos to life for everyone.
Created by volunteers for the blind community, to make video content accessible to all.
